Overview

New Jersey’s academic health center, Rutgers Biomedical and Health Sciences (RBHS) takes an integrated approach to educating students, providing clinical care, and conducting research, all with the goal of improving human health. Aligned with Rutgers University-New Brunswick and collaborating university wide, RBHS includes eight schools, a behavioral health network, and five centers and institutes that focus on cancer treatment and research, neuroscience, advanced biotechnology and medicine, environmental and occupational health, and health care policy and aging research.

Our faculty are teachers, clinicians, and scientists with unparalleled experience who advance medical innovation and provide patient care informed by the latest research findings. We offer an outstanding education in medicine, dentistry, pharmacy, public health, nursing, biomedical research, and the full spectrum of allied health careers.



Our clinical and academic facilities are located throughout the state-at Rutgers University-New Brunswick, including Piscataway; and at locations in Newark, Scotch Plains, Somerset, Stratford, and other locations. Clinical partners include Robert Wood Johnson University Hospital in New Brunswick, Newark’s University Hospital in Newark, and other affiliates.

Posting Summary

Rutgers, The State University of New Jersey, is seeking a per diem Work Assistant for the department of Psychiatry at the Robert Wood Johnson Medical School.


In collaboration and consultation with the Rutgers Office of Communications & Public Affairs, the Department of Psychiatry has been expanding to create a multimedia division.



The Department of Psychiatry is seeking a Work Assistant who will engage with community stakeholders over social media platforms, initially Instagram. Since the use of social media in higher education crosses multiple domains, our trainees will gain invaluable experience as learners and administrators while working closely with the Work Assistant and the Program Coordinator. While the initial description below focuses on Instagram, the start-up of additional social media platforms (II – V) will be discussed at a later date. Experience in website management a plus (e.g., refreshing website content with news items, photos, etc.).



Among the key duties of this position are the following:

  • Starts up and directs the Department’s Instagram platform (as a business).
  • Engages leaders in the community to promote resources at Rutgers Health and raise awareness of mental wellness.
  • Participates in ongoing onsite visits to community groups to build engagement.
  • Expands current community regional relationships such as those with Catholic Charities, Princeton Garden Theater, Rutgers Cinema through Instagram.
  • Promotes the Rutgers brand nationally by digitally engaging community stakeholders.
  • Engages trainees to implement a business plan to post content; and non-resident related.
